Bone Biologics, Inc (NASDAQ: BBLG) is a clinical-stage biotechnology company focused on the development of cell-based therapies for skeletal repair and regeneration. The company’s research efforts center on both allogeneic and autologous mesenchymal cell platforms designed to enhance bone healing in patients with orthopedic injuries and degenerative bone conditions. Its approach aims to provide alternatives to traditional grafting procedures by harnessing the regenerative potential of specialized stem cells.

Leveraging proprietary cell expansion and delivery technologies, Bone Biologics is advancing a pipeline of investigational therapies targeting indications such as spinal fusion, long-bone non-union and maxillofacial defects.
